Foxglide-ing to success with Scottish Curling
Leading Scottish based sportswear brand Foxglide is delighted to confirm the continuation of their sponsorship partnership with Scottish Curling and in particular the Academy programme. Foxglide has equipped Team Scotland with the highest quality of performance clothing since 2012 and works closely with the coaches and athletes as they continue to develop the brand.
Focusing on curling, Foxglide supplies team wear to 15 international teams in addition to a number of the world’s leading players.
This year’s support will help fund the Scottish Curling Academy to send a junior team to the 2020 “Unofficial” Mixed Doubles Championship, from 22 – 26 April which is part of the Foxglide sponsored Nordic Junior Curling Tour (NJCT).
The NJCT hosts events in Sweden, Norway, Denmark and Finland with the aim of developing junior curling teams in a fun but competitive environment. Entries for all NJCT events are welcome from any country and offer a great opportunity for teams to play against international competition.

Teams from Scotland will join seven leading counties including Switzerland, Canada, USA and off course Sweden in a very high calibre event.
Scottish Qualification for this year’s event, which will be at Sundbyberg Curling Klub, the home club of Anna Hasselborg, reigning World Mixed Doubles Champion and Olympic Gold winner, takes place at Edinburgh Curling Club on 28-29 March. The winner and second place team will both qualify for entry; the first placed team will be supported by The Matt Murdoch Curling Foundation and the runners up will be supported by Scottish Curling. Both teams will be supplied unique bespoke Foxglide team uniforms which are manufactured using fabric 100% manufactured from recycled plastic bottles.
